Ingredients:

4-1/4 cups all-purpose flour, plus more for kneading purposes
1 tablespoon instant/rapid-rise yeast (the stuff you keep in the fridge – not the packets)
2 teaspoons salt
3/4 cup lukewarm water
6 tablespoons vegetable oil (or coconut oil did the trick bc i didn’t want to spend $5 on canola oil… I apologize to centuries of jewish moms for this)
6 tablespoons honey
3 eggs + 1 egg yolk

  1. mix flour, yeast and salt in large bowl
  2. in smaller bowl combine water, oil and 2 eggs + egg yolk — add this to dry ingredients
  3. knead for 10ish minutes or until it feels like its supposed to – long enough to get the angry kneading finished with
  4. plop into a well oiled bowl (ok actually properly oil it bc it stuck like a mf)
  5. cover and let rise for 2.5 hours
  6. plop back out and (using scale!!) and divide into 4 long snakey guys (or try 6 bc 4 was some weak shit but idk how to do 6 yet) pinch at top end together
  7. HOW TO BRAID: take furthest right strand and weave it left through the other strands using: over, under, over repeatedly
  8. tuck ends under loaf
  9. let rise again for an hour ish — a little less than doubled in size
  10. heat oven to 325 AND DOUBLE LINE THE PARCHMENT PAPER (big ups for not burning the bottom
  11. coat in egg wash
  12. bake for 30minutes (plus or minus a couple)
